Prime Minister Narendra Modi attended IIT Delhi's 57th Convocation Ceremony as chief guest. He presented prestigious awards to graduating students for their academic achievements. PM Modi also inaugurated an AI-powered supercomputing facility at the Sonipat campus. The Prime Minister addressed the graduating students, calling it a memorable moment. He expressed his pleasure in sharing this significant occasion with the talented youth.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i has introduced a 'Sapta Dhara' (seven-stream) reform framework, aiming to propel India into a developed nation by 2047. This comprehensive plan focuses on key sectors including manufacturing, agro-food processing, technology, logistics, defence, green and blue economy, and soft power, leveraging the nation's youth potential.

India's economy grew by 7.8 percent in the April-June quarter. Congress questioned the growth's impact on jobs and prosperity. Prime Minister Modi described the performance as an exemplary and herculean feat. Opposition leaders cited concerns about investment and consumer confidence. They also highlighted issues like unemployment and falling real wages.
